We’re in the midst of a digital revolution. It’s become increasingly important for websites to provide an engaging user experience to keep up with the latest trends and competition, and Motion UI is an incredibly powerful tool that can make it happen. With its array of animation libraries, ready-made templates, and easy integration into existing web applications, Motion UI gives developers the tools they need to quickly build interactive layouts that are sure to captivate their audience. In this blog post, we’ll delve deeper into what makes Motion UI so exceptional by exploring its best features and benefits as well as how it stands out from other web development frameworks. By the end of this article, you should have a better understanding of why so many experienced web developers are turning to Motion UI when constructing modern websites!
What is Motion UI and How Does It Work
As the internet constantly progresses, so do the tools and techniques used in web development. One of the latest trends gaining momentum is Motion UI. Motion UI is a library that allows a developer to easily create engaging and dynamic user interfaces. It involves the use of animations, transitions, and other effects to make the user experience more enjoyable and engaging. With Motion UI, a website can transform from a static page to a living world of movement and interaction, keeping visitors engaged and captivated. This trend is becoming increasingly popular in the web development industry as more and more web designers are recognizing the benefits of implementing this library.
Benefits of Developing with Motion UI
Motion UI is quickly becoming the future of web development and for good reason. With its ability to seamlessly animate and transition elements on a webpage, it creates a more engaging and interactive user experience. Developed by ZURB, Motion UI is recognized for its ease of use and versatility, making it a popular choice for web developers. Additionally, the benefits of using Motion UI extend beyond just visually appealing effects. It can also enhance the overall functionality of a website by providing cue-based interactions, which help users navigate and understand how to interact with a page. With the rise of mobile devices, Motion UI has become even more important as it provides a responsive design that adapts to different screen sizes. By utilizing Motion UI in web development, designers can create websites that not only look great but also provide an intuitive and user-friendly experience.
Best Practices for Incorporating Motion UI into Your Web Projects
Motion UI has become an increasingly important part of web development, as it can make web pages more interactive and engaging for users. Incorporating this technology in creative and efficient ways can be a fantastic addition to any project. Yet without the proper knowledge, or best practices laid out in advance, things can quickly go wrong. Knowing how to make use of the many functionalities available within Motion UI while still creating an efficient web project is key. The use of precoded libraries is a great way to access easy-to-implement motion components, while carefully designing custom motion sequences that are tailored toward specific projects can yield impressive results. Making smart decisions about when to leverage tools versus constructing custom motion sequences from scratch remains a key component for success in working with Motion UI. Consequently, gaining a deep understanding of how to best incorporate Motion UI into Web projects is essential for producing effective projects that stand out!
Integrating Motion UI with Other Frameworks
The world of web development is constantly evolving and bringing new innovations to the forefront. One such innovation is Motion UI, which is shaping up to be the future of web development. Motion UI is a powerful tool that allows you to create engaging and interactive user interfaces that are both visually appealing and functional. When integrated with other frameworks such as Bootstrap and Foundation, it becomes even more powerful, providing developers with an unparalleled level of flexibility and creativity. By using Motion UI alongside other frameworks, developers can create stunning animations, transitions, and effects that make your website come alive. With Motion UI, the future of web development is bright, and the possibilities are endless.
Tips to Optimize Performance When Using Motion UI
In today’s technological age, Motion UI has become a popular choice for creating modern and interactive websites. However, it’s essential to optimize the performance of your Motion UI designs to ensure that they load quickly and provide a seamless user experience. To optimize performance, consider compressing and minifying your code, reducing the number of assets and files, and using JavaScript libraries. Additionally, optimizing images, reducing HTTP requests, and prioritizing assets can help to improve your website’s speed and overall performance. By following these tips to optimize performance when using Motion UI, you can ensure that your website is both stylish and efficient, providing your visitors with an exceptional digital experience.
Troubleshooting Common Issues During Development
Motion UI is one of the most popular design languages in the digital world, allowing developers to create visually stunning and immersive experiences for users. However, like any design language, there are a few common issues that can arise during development. That’s where troubleshooting comes in. By understanding how to tackle these issues head-on, developers can save time, and resources, and ensure a seamless user experience. Common issues might include elements not transitioning correctly or certain animations not being compatible with a specific browser. By thoroughly understanding the architecture of Motion UI, developers can easily identify and troubleshoot these common issues, ensuring a polished final product that will delight users.
Examples of Websites That Use Motion UI
Motion UI is an innovative approach to web design that has taken the digital world by storm. It aims to make websites more engaging and user-friendly by using animations and transitions to guide the user’s attention and enhance their overall browsing experience. There are a variety of websites that use Motion UI, each with their unique spin on the technique. For example, Stripe’s website uses motion to create a seamless checkout process and convey information in a visually appealing way. Meanwhile, Lyft’s website employs motion to convey a sense of speed and excitement, enhancing the user’s emotional connection to the brand. Other examples include Apple’s website, which uses subtle motion to give the impression of depth, and Mailchimp’s website, which uses playful motion to create a fun, friendly vibe. Motion UI is not only visually pleasing, but it also provides a more intuitive and enjoyable user experience.
Conclusion
All in all, Motion UI is a valuable tool for web developers looking to give their web projects that extra dynamic touch. Not only does the library offer a wide range of useful features tailored to making web projects with motion special, but it also increases agility and complements other tools and frameworks nicely. Remember to keep an eye out for key performance indicators like proper installation, correct optimization processes, and timely bug fixes so you can ensure as smooth a motion journey as possible! Ultimately, while this tool may take some getting used to, it pays off dividends when applied correctly – so don’t be shy and have fun utilizing the full range of its capabilities to bring your vision of interactive design alive. Who knows? Maybe one day your website will join the list of examples of notable uses of Motion UI discussed above!
JavaScript frameworks have been evolving for years, and with the rise of more advanced web applications, we’ve seen a steady increase in complexity and features. This has led to two hugely popular JavaScript frameworks — React and Angular. If you are a developer who wants to develop your skills with modern web application development techniques, then taking the time to understand these frameworks is imperative. In this article, we will discuss the history of each framework as well as provide you with an overview of their respective core features and advantages for developers. Ready to dive deep into React and Angular? Let’s get started!
What are React & Angular and How They Differ
React and Angular are both popular JavaScript frameworks used for developing dynamic and interactive web applications. However, there are significant differences between the two. React is a lightweight library, while Angular is a full-featured framework. React focuses on building reusable UI components, making it an excellent option for creating complex UIs. On the other hand, Angular provides a comprehensive feature set, including routing, animations, and form validations, making it more suitable for large-scale projects. React is easier to learn and has better performance, while Angular has a steeper learning curve but offers better maintainability and scalability. Ultimately, choosing between the two depends on the project’s requirements and the development team’s skills and preferences. Understanding the differences between React and Angular is crucial in selecting the right option for your next project.
Overview of React
React is a popular JavaScript library widely used by developers to build interactive user interfaces. Its popularity is attributed to its numerous advantages, including high performance, reusability of components, and ease of maintenance. One of the most significant features of React is its virtual DOM, which renders changes to the web application in real time without having to reload the entire page. React also allows developers to create reusable components, making it easier to modify and maintain the codebase. Another important feature of React is its ability to handle complex UI features, such as form validation and animation, with ease. Overall, React provides developers with a powerful tool for building dynamic web applications that are fast, scalable, and easy to maintain.
Overview of Angular
Angular is a popular JavaScript framework that has gained rapid acceptance in the web development community. Its wide range of advantages has made it a go-to solution for developers seeking to build dynamic and robust web applications. Some of these advantages include enhanced code organization, high scalability, and ease of maintenance. Angular’s use of components has been particularly useful in enabling developers to break down complex applications into distinct pieces, each with specific functionality. Additionally, Angular boasts a vast array of features that make it an ideal choice for building responsive, single-page applications. These features include its two-way data binding, dependency injection, and form validation capabilities, among others. All these aspects come together to make Angular a powerful tool for web developers looking to build high-performing web applications.
Benefits of Using Angular – Modularity and Scalability
Angular has become increasingly popular in recent years as a structural framework for dynamic web applications. With its modular architecture and ability to scale with ease, Angular presents a multitude of benefits for developers looking to streamline their workflow and create robust applications. By utilizing Angular, developers can break down complex projects into smaller, more manageable parts, with each module serving a specific function. This not only improves code organization but also allows for easier debugging and maintenance down the line. Additionally, Angular’s built-in scalability makes it easy to add new features and functionality as an application grows and evolves over time. Overall, the benefits of using Angular provide developers with a powerful tool for creating scalable and flexible applications that can stand the test of time.
Benefits of Using React – Components, State Management, and Libraries
React is a very useful tool for web development that has many benefits. One of the main advantages of using React is its component-based architecture, which allows for reusable and modular code. This makes it easier to manage complex projects and saves time when adding new features. Another benefit is its efficient state management, which ensures that changes made to one component are propagated to other parts of the app. Finally, React has a large and thriving community that creates and maintains libraries, making it easy to find and incorporate useful plugins and modules into your project. Overall, React is a powerful and versatile tool that can greatly improve the development process and user experience.
Advantages/Disadvantages of React and Angular Compared
React and Angular are two of the most popular front-end development frameworks. Although they serve the same purpose, they have unique features, advantages, and disadvantages. React is known for its simplicity, reusability, and high performance, making it easy for developers to build and maintain large applications. Furthermore, React’s virtual DOM reduces load time and improves overall site performance. On the other hand, Angular is a full-stack framework that’s ideal for building complex web applications. Its robustness, large community, and extensive documentation make it easier to develop, test and maintain these applications. However, Angular can be complex and challenging, and the learning curve can be steep, which can make it difficult for developers to adapt to new technologies quickly. Ultimately, deciding which framework to use depends on the specific project requirements and the development team’s expertise.
Understanding the Updates in Angular Versions – Version 8, 9, 10
Angular is a popular platform for building responsive and dynamic web applications. With the constant updates to the framework, it’s important to stay up-to-date with each new version release. The latest versions, 8, 9, and 10, come with exciting new features, improvements, and changes that enhance the functionality and performance of the platform. In version 8, updates were focused on making the framework smaller, faster, and easier to use while supporting new languages and adding more APIs. Version 9 came with Ivy, a new rendering engine, which provided better performance and smaller bundle sizes for applications. Additionally, in version 10, the introduced features included strict typing, enhanced diagnostic messages, and an updated compiler, amongst others. Understanding these updates and incorporating the changes into development practices will help to continually improve web application development.
Emerging Trends in JavaScript Frameworks: Vue and Svelte
As the world of web development continues to evolve, so do the frameworks that developers rely on to bring their projects to life. In recent years, Vue and Svelte have emerged as popular JavaScript frameworks, offering new and exciting possibilities for building fast, responsive user interfaces. Vue, with its templates and reactivity system, has gained a loyal following for its ease of use and flexibility. While Svelte, with its compiler that turns your code into highly-optimized JavaScript, offers unparalleled performance and speed. These emerging trends in JavaScript frameworks provide developers with new and exciting avenues to explore as they work to create powerful, dynamic web applications. With so many options at their disposal, the future of web development is sure to be full of innovative and cutting-edge projects.
Conclusion
Overall, both React and Angular provide powerful frameworks for web development. They have great advantages and unique features that make them appealing to developers. React is a good choice if you need flexibility, are working with limited resources, and don’t need a large up-front investment. Angular is better for developing dynamic apps because of its versatility and scalability. However, some aspects of either framework require careful consideration in order to get the most out of it. Developers should familiarize themselves with best practices when it comes to working with React or Angular. Additionally, keeping an eye on emerging trends in JavaScript frameworks such as Vue and Svelte could benefit developers looking for the most efficient tools to use for development projects. In conclusion, it’s important to become knowledgeable about both options in order to decide which one will work best for your specific needs in terms of web development.